What a certificate really guarantees in Texas

Clients often ask if a handyman can swap a breaker, add a 240 volt circuit, or hang a new light fixture. In Texas, electric job is managed by the Texas Department of Licensing and Policy, which establishes experience thresholds and requires exams that reference the National Electrical Code. A licensed electrician in Spicewood has been checked on grounding and bonding, functioning clearances, lots computations, conductor sizing, arc mistake and ground fault defense, and the safety criteria that separate an expert task from a hazard waiting to take place. You additionally acquire accountability. Licensed service providers bring insurance policy and should draw permits when needed. When you buy electrical solutions in Spicewood, you are paying for training, a code publication level of detail, and the judgment that comes from years in crawlspaces and panel rooms.

That judgment matters in the gray areas. Need to you fix an older Zinsco or Federal Pacific panel or replace it straight-out If a subpanel in a removed store is fed with three conductors and adhered neutrals, is that appropriate under present code or an issue in the making Nuance like that conserves you from future shocks, both actual and financial.

Why interruptions struck Spicewood homes and businesses

Outages here have patterns. Summer season storms can drive tree arm or legs right into above solution drops, specifically along hill country drives. Hefty watering cycles put added lots on outdoor GFCI circuits and pump wiring. In lakeside residential or commercial properties, deterioration and dampness sneak into rooms. On the business side, clustered roof heating and cooling devices kick on at once and produce an evil inrush that can torment minimal breakers. I have traced a lots secret outages back to a single loose neutral lug in a major panel. The signs looked random lights lowering, devices rebooting, electric motors running warm yet the root cause was a connection you can shake with 2 fingers.

A neighborhood electrician in Spicewood discovers these patterns similarly a good cook seasons by preference. You begin with the typical wrongdoers and confirm with a meter and thermal camera, not guesswork. One of the most beneficial tool is not the drill, it is a procedure of removal that stops swapping parts up until something jobs. Components exchanging lose time and your money.

When it is an emergency situation and what to do first

Not every power concern asks for an emergency situation electrician in Spicewood. That said, certain indicators suggest you should quit and obtain assist now. A burning smell from a panel or outlet, repeated tripping of a primary breaker, arcing noises, or heat you can really feel on a cover plate all suggest a harmful problem. Water breach right into a panel or a channel that has been squashed in an improvement are likewise red flags.

Here is a brief, sensible checklist to support the circumstance prior to your electrician shows up:

  • If you scent burning insulation or see smoke, shut down the main breaker and call instantly. Do closed the panel if it is hot.
  • Unplug or power down sensitive electronics to shield them from more surges.
  • If a single breaker journeys, reset it when. If it journeys once again, leave it off and note what went dead.
  • Keep the area completely dry and clear. If water is entailed, do not touch panels or outlets.
  • Take fast photos of the panel, affected outlets, and any recent work, then share them in advance of the visit.

Those tiny actions shorten diagnostics. A Spicewood electrician that gets here with images and a brief background can bring the right equipment and components on the first trip.

Residential top priorities, from panel to porch

A domestic electrician in Spicewood invests a lot of time on 3 locations. Solution equipment, cooking areas, and exterior spaces.

Panels and solution devices should have attention every five to seven years. Screws loosen up under thermal biking. Aluminum SER conductors at lugs can sneak. If you see surface area rust, listen to buzzing, or notification gaps in breakers, get it examined. Several homes built before 2005 were not designed for existing tons. Include a 240 volt EV charger, a hot tub, and a pair of heatpump condensers, and your 150 amp solution begins to really feel tiny. Panel upgrades to 200 amps, or service upgrades if the drop and meter need it, can be clean one or two day work with the ideal coordination.

Kitchens concentrate tons in a small footprint. 2 little home appliance branch circuits on GFCI security are the starting line, not the coating. High demand devices like induction cooktops, dual stoves, and integrated in coffee makers each should have devoted circuits. Smart lights adds an additional layer. Not every clever dimmer plays well with low voltage LED chauffeurs. If your under closet lights flicker at low levels, the dimmer, the driver, or both might be mismatched. A local electrician can couple suitable parts and get rid of the guesswork.

Outdoor living is Spicewood at its ideal. With that comes weather, UV, and water. Appropriate in operation covers, listed for wet areas, make a distinction. So does rust immune equipment on dock circuits and GFCI protection with self testing tools. Landscape lighting changes a residential or commercial property in the evening, however a tangle of vampire taps and undersized wire assurances dim runs and early failings. A neat reduced voltage system with a detailed transformer and correctly sized conductors lugs consistent voltage from the very first component to the last.

Commercial facts, not theory

A business electrician in Spicewood approaches projects with a different clock. Dining establishments have prep at 6 a.m., gyms open at 5, sampling rooms begin pouring by noon on weekend breaks. Downtime is the opponent. That drives night or morning job windows, short-lived power setups, and exact staging.

Code requirements shift as well. Working clearances in front of panels have to continue to be open also when an owner wants a storage shelf. Kitchen areas need GFCI defense in damp zones and mindful attention to equipment nameplate ratings. If you add certified electrician Spicewood a 2nd stroll in cooler, the starting lots might press a marginal feeder over the line. I have seen an office that expanded organically till the server rack drew commercial electrician Spicewood greater than the split receptacle circuit can safely manage. The appropriate option was a specialized 20 amp circuit on a UPS separated from cleaning teams and their vacuums.

Lighting retrofits typically supply quick repayment. Exchanging to excellent quality LED fixtures with occupancy sensors in back spaces and storage facilities generally cuts illumination power by 40 to 60 percent. One tiny stockroom in the location went from 23 metal halide components to 18 LED high bays, achieved much better light, and trimmed the regular monthly expense by approximately 120 dollars. Better light minimizes crashes and enhances retailing. That is not just an utility line item, it is how your space feels to consumers and staff.

EV chargers, generators, and the climbing trend of home power

Requests for Degree 2 EV battery chargers have actually risen. The job differs from a neat run in a completed garage to a 75 foot trench to a separated carport. Tons computations are crucial. A one dimension fits all 50 amp circuit can overload smaller sized services throughout night peaks when stoves and cooling and heating already run. Tons management tools assist, or you can right size the breaker and count on the onboard battery charger to drink instead of gulp. I like to identify these circuits plainly, include a neighborhood detach if the supplier requires it, and support the cable so it does not drag across a floor.

Home standby generators are additionally finding a place. The wonderful place for numerous homes is a 12 to 22 kilowatt natural gas system with an automated transfer button. The choice is not only concerning size, it is about determining what absolutely requires backup. Refrigeration, a few lights circuits, net, well pump if suitable, and heating and cooling for a single zone usually cover the basics. Bigger is not constantly needed. Positioning the generator appropriately to regard clearance from openings and exhaust paths is just as crucial as wiring it.

Safety culture that stays in the details

Good electric security is a habit, not an one time talk. Arc mistake defense in bed rooms and living spaces lowers the danger from damaged cables and nicked conductors in wall surfaces. Ground fault protection in garages, outdoors, washrooms, and crawlspaces secures individuals. Bonding steel parts that are likely to end up being invigorated brings everything to the very same capacity so an individual does not finish the circuit. Those are not mottos, they are life-and-death lines attracted right into your home or shop.

In attics and crawlspaces around Spicewood, I see splices hidden without boxes, extension cords serving as long-term wiring, and abandoned knob and tube partially linked into modern circuits. Each looks harmless up until the day it is not. A two hour safety stroll with a Spicewood electrician can discover and correct those silent risks.

Real world photos from the field

A family members near Rate Bend added a workshop on a piece with a small apartment above. The initial plan asked for an easy subpanel off the main residence. A lots check revealed that, with the shop devices and a tiny split, the existing 150 amp solution would certainly remain on the side throughout heat waves. We updated to a 200 amp service, added a 100 amp feeder to the shop with a 4 cable run, and apart neutrals and grounds in the subpanel. The owner appreciated that the lights stayed intense when the table saw kicked on, and extra notably, that the system was secure and code compliant.

A sampling area off Bee Creek Road had problem with dim outdoor patio illumination and tripping GFCIs whenever it rained. The GFCIs were great. The real trouble was water accumulating inside old bell boxes installed level instead of pitched. We remodelled splices inside in use covers, used detailed damp place connectors, and pitched the boxes slightly so rain would certainly not rest. Since then, not a solitary climate trip.

A lakefront home had inconsistent Wi Fi and regular resets of clever buttons. It turned out that a shared neutral multi wire branch circuit was feeding 2 legs without a take care of tie on the breakers. When one circuit was off and the various other on, the shared neutral brought full load without correct overcurrent defense. We mounted a double post breaker with a common trip and cleaned up the splices. The house owner just saw commercial wiring Spicewood that the lights quit misbehaving. The surprise win was a much safer system.

Maintenance that lots of people skip

The finest time to service electric systems is when absolutely nothing is broken. Annually, press examination buttons on GFCIs and AFCI breakers. If they do not journey, change them. Vacuum dirt from panel insides without touching real-time parts and check for corrosion. Search for electrical outlets that really feel loose, especially where vacuum cleaners and appliances plug in and out. Replace worn receptacles prior to arcing wears the contact tension down further.

For companies, consider thermal imaging once a year. Loose discontinuations reveal themselves as warm areas under load long previously failure. In one little kitchen area we caught a 30 level Fahrenheit temperature level surge on a main lug. The repair took fifteen mins. The prevented failure would have knocked the dining establishment offline on a Friday night.

Frequently Asked Questions about Electricians


What are good questions to ask an electrician?

Good questions include asking about licensing, insurance, and experience with similar projects. It is also important to ask about pricing structure, timelines, and warranties on work performed. You may also want to confirm whether permits are required. Asking about safety procedures and code compliance can help verify professionalism.

How much do electricians get paid in Texas?

Electricians in Texas typically earn between $50,000 and $70,000 per year. Experienced electricians or those with specialized certifications may earn over $80,000 annually. Pay varies based on experience, employer type, and certifications. Overtime and emergency work may increase total earnings.

How much is a call out for an electrician?

An electrician call-out fee usually ranges from $75 to $150. This fee typically covers travel time and initial diagnostics. Some electricians apply the call-out fee toward the total cost if additional work is completed. Emergency or after-hours call-outs often cost more.

What do local electricians charge per hour?

Local electricians generally charge between $50 and $100 per hour. Rates vary depending on experience, licensing, and job complexity. Specialized services may cost more per hour. Minimum service fees or travel charges may also apply.

What is the minimum pay for an electrician?

The minimum pay for entry-level electricians is typically around $15 to $20 per hour. Apprentices may start at lower wages while gaining experience and training. Pay increases with licensing and technical skills. Union positions may offer higher starting wages.

What is the typical minimum charge for electricians?

The typical minimum charge for electricians ranges from $75 to $150 per visit. This usually covers basic labor and travel expenses. Some electricians apply this charge toward additional repairs. Minimum fees vary based on policies and job type.

How much will an electrician charge to fit a light?

Installing a standard light fixture typically costs between $65 and $150. Costs may increase if new wiring or electrical boxes are required. Complex fixtures such as ceiling fans may require additional labor. Hourly rates and materials can affect the final price.

How do electricians check wiring?

Electricians check wiring using tools such as voltage testers and multimeters. They inspect connections, insulation, and circuit continuity. Testing may include checking load capacity and breaker performance. These checks help ensure systems meet safety standards.

How much is the payment for an electrician?

Electrician payments typically range from $50 to $100 per hour for standard work. Total costs depend on materials, labor time, and project complexity. Flat rates may apply for simple jobs. Emergency or specialty work may increase overall costs.

What is the lowest pay for an electrician?

The lowest pay for electricians is usually seen in apprentice roles starting around $12 to $15 per hour. Entry-level workers earn more as they gain training and certifications. Pay also depends on employer type and demand for labor. Advancement opportunities can quickly increase wages.
